Cal State plans enrollment hike with extra funds
Mon, 18 Mar, 2013 11:42 AM PDT
LOS ANGELES - California State University plans to spend the projected $125.1 million in extra state funding for the 2013-14 academic year to expand enrollment and online courses, boost employee salaries and pay for increased energy and health benefit costs.
